Description
MrBeast’s latest video view-count is tracked in the first 168 hours after posting. The weekly window runs from publication to the end of the 168th hour, with resolution by the YouTube view counter on MrBeast’s channel. If the reported view count lands exactly between brackets, the higher bracket wins. The specified video is “Which Stranger Would You Chain Yourself To For $250,000?” and only this video’s views count; Shorts or other videos do not affect resolution.

Rules
This market will resolve according to the number of views the latest YouTube video posted by MrBeast gets in the first 168 hours after being posted. This market may not resolve until the 168 hours are complete, regardless of whether a strike is reached earlier. If the reported value falls exactly between two brackets, then this market will resolve to the higher range bracket. The resolution source for this market is MrBeast's YouTube channel (https://www.youtube.com/@MrBeast), specifically the 'views' counter for the described video. Note: This market refers to the video titled "Which Stranger Would You Chain Yourself To For $250,000?", which can be found here: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=iYlODtkyw_I. Shorts, previews, or other videos released other than the referenced video will not be considered.
